Herzlichen Glückwunsch! Du hast den ersten Schritt in die Online-Welt getan und eine eigene Domain gekauft. Aber was nun? Eine Domain allein ist wie ein schönes Grundstück ohne Haus. In diesem Artikel führen wir dich Schritt für Schritt durch den Einrichtungsprozess, damit deine Domain zum lebendigen Zuhause deiner Website, deines Blogs oder deines Online-Shops wird.
1. Grundlagen: Was ist eine Domain überhaupt?
Bevor wir loslegen, noch einmal kurz die Basics: Eine Domain ist im Grunde die Adresse deiner Website im Internet. Statt sich komplizierte Zahlenreihen (IP-Adressen) merken zu müssen, können Menschen einfach deinen Domainnamen eingeben, um deine Seite zu finden. Denk an „google.com” oder „example.de”.
Deine Domain besteht in der Regel aus zwei Teilen: dem Namen (z.B. „meine-firma”) und der Domainendung (auch Top-Level-Domain oder TLD genannt, z.B. „.de”, „.com”, „.org”). Die Wahl des richtigen Domainnamens und der passenden Endung ist entscheidend für deine Online-Sichtbarkeit und dein Branding.
2. Hosting: Das Fundament deiner Website
Die Domain ist die Adresse, das Hosting ist das Grundstück, auf dem dein Haus (die Website) steht. Das Webhosting stellt den Speicherplatz und die Serverleistung bereit, die deine Website benötigt, um online erreichbar zu sein. Ohne Hosting kann deine Domain nirgendwo hin zeigen.
Es gibt verschiedene Arten von Webhosting, die sich in Preis, Leistung und Komplexität unterscheiden:
- Shared Hosting: Die günstigste Option, bei der du dir einen Server mit vielen anderen Nutzern teilst. Ideal für kleine Websites und Anfänger.
- VPS Hosting (Virtual Private Server): Du teilst dir zwar einen Server, hast aber mehr Ressourcen und Kontrolle als beim Shared Hosting. Geeignet für wachsende Websites mit mittlerem Traffic.
- Dedicated Server: Du hast einen kompletten Server für dich allein. Die teuerste Option, aber mit maximaler Leistung und Kontrolle. Ideal für große Websites mit hohem Traffic und komplexen Anforderungen.
- Cloud Hosting: Eine flexible Lösung, bei der deine Website auf einem Netzwerk von Servern gehostet wird. Skaliert gut und bietet hohe Verfügbarkeit.
Wähle das Hosting, das am besten zu deinen Bedürfnissen und deinem Budget passt. Achte dabei auf Kriterien wie Speicherplatz, Bandbreite, Support und verfügbare Features (z.B. E-Mail-Konten, Datenbanken, SSL-Zertifikate).
3. Domain mit Hosting verbinden: DNS-Einstellungen
Jetzt kommt der wichtige Schritt: Die Verbindung deiner Domain mit deinem Hosting. Das geschieht über die DNS-Einstellungen (Domain Name System). DNS ist wie ein Telefonbuch für das Internet, das Domainnamen in IP-Adressen übersetzt.
Dein Hosting-Anbieter stellt dir in der Regel DNS-Server-Adressen zur Verfügung. Diese musst du in den Einstellungen deiner Domain hinterlegen. Wo genau du diese Einstellungen findest, hängt von deinem Domain-Registrar ab (das Unternehmen, bei dem du die Domain gekauft hast).
Die typischen Schritte sind:
- Logge dich in dein Konto bei deinem Domain-Registrar ein.
- Suche nach dem Bereich „DNS-Einstellungen”, „Nameserver” oder „Domainverwaltung”.
- Ersetze die vorhandenen DNS-Server durch die, die dir dein Hosting-Anbieter gegeben hat. (Meistens sind es zwei: ns1.example.com und ns2.example.com)
- Speichere die Änderungen.
Wichtig: Es kann bis zu 48 Stunden dauern, bis die DNS-Änderungen im gesamten Internet propagiert sind. In dieser Zeit kann deine Website möglicherweise noch nicht erreichbar sein oder auf den alten Server zeigen. Keine Panik, das ist normal!
4. Website installieren: CMS, Baukasten oder selbst programmieren?
Sobald deine Domain mit deinem Hosting verbunden ist, kannst du mit dem Aufbau deiner Website beginnen. Hier hast du verschiedene Möglichkeiten:
- Content Management System (CMS): Die beliebteste Wahl. Ein CMS wie WordPress, Joomla oder Drupal bietet dir eine benutzerfreundliche Oberfläche, mit der du Inhalte erstellen, verwalten und das Design deiner Website anpassen kannst. Viele Hosting-Anbieter bieten eine einfache 1-Klick-Installation für gängige CMS an.
- Website-Baukasten: Eine einfache und schnelle Möglichkeit, eine Website zu erstellen, ohne Programmierkenntnisse. Beliebte Website-Baukästen sind Wix, Squarespace und Weebly. Allerdings bist du oft in der Designfreiheit eingeschränkt und zahlst monatliche Gebühren.
- Selbst programmieren: Die flexibelste, aber auch anspruchsvollste Option. Du hast die volle Kontrolle über das Design und die Funktionalität deiner Website, benötigst aber fundierte Programmierkenntnisse (HTML, CSS, JavaScript, PHP, etc.).
Für die meisten Anwender ist ein CMS wie WordPress die beste Wahl. Es ist flexibel, erweiterbar und es gibt unzählige Themes und Plugins, mit denen du deine Website individuell gestalten kannst.
5. E-Mail-Adresse einrichten: Professionell kommunizieren
Eine professionelle E-Mail-Adresse mit deiner Domain (z.B. [email protected]) wirkt seriöser als eine kostenlose E-Mail-Adresse von Gmail oder GMX. Die meisten Hosting-Pakete beinhalten die Möglichkeit, E-Mail-Konten einzurichten.
Die Einrichtung erfolgt in der Regel über das Control Panel deines Hosting-Anbieters (z.B. cPanel oder Plesk). Dort kannst du neue E-Mail-Konten erstellen, Passwörter festlegen und die E-Mail-Einstellungen konfigurieren (z.B. Weiterleitungen, Autoresponder).
Du kannst deine E-Mails dann über einen Webmailer (oft im Control Panel enthalten) abrufen oder mit einem E-Mail-Programm wie Outlook oder Thunderbird verbinden. Die benötigten Server-Einstellungen (IMAP/POP3, SMTP) findest du in der Dokumentation deines Hosting-Anbieters.
6. SSL-Zertifikat installieren: Sicherheit geht vor
Ein SSL-Zertifikat (Secure Sockets Layer) verschlüsselt die Verbindung zwischen dem Server deiner Website und dem Browser des Besuchers. Das sorgt für mehr Sicherheit und schützt sensible Daten wie Passwörter und Kreditkarteninformationen. Websites mit SSL-Zertifikat erkennst du am „https” in der Adresszeile und dem kleinen Schloss-Symbol.
Google bewertet Websites mit SSL-Zertifikat besser und straft unsichere Websites ab. Viele Hosting-Anbieter bieten kostenlose SSL-Zertifikate von Let’s Encrypt an, die du mit wenigen Klicks installieren kannst. Ansonsten kannst du auch ein kostenpflichtiges SSL-Zertifikat erwerben, das oft mehr Funktionen und Support bietet.
7. Website optimieren: SEO und Performance
Deine Website ist eingerichtet, aber das ist erst der Anfang. Um erfolgreich zu sein, musst du deine Website für Suchmaschinen optimieren (SEO) und für eine schnelle Ladezeit sorgen.
Einige wichtige SEO-Maßnahmen:
- Keyword-Recherche: Finde die richtigen Keywords, nach denen deine Zielgruppe sucht.
- On-Page-Optimierung: Optimiere deine Inhalte, Titel, Beschreibungen und Bilder für die gefundenen Keywords.
- Off-Page-Optimierung: Baue hochwertige Backlinks von anderen Websites auf.
- Mobile Optimierung: Stelle sicher, dass deine Website auf mobilen Geräten gut aussieht und funktioniert.
Für eine gute Performance:
- Bilder optimieren: Reduziere die Dateigröße deiner Bilder, ohne die Qualität zu beeinträchtigen.
- Caching aktivieren: Nutze Caching-Plugins oder -Funktionen, um die Ladezeit deiner Website zu verkürzen.
- CDN verwenden: Ein Content Delivery Network (CDN) verteilt deine Website auf Server weltweit, um die Ladezeit für Besucher aus verschiedenen Regionen zu optimieren.
8. Fazit: Der Weg zum Online-Erfolg
Die Einrichtung einer Domain und einer Website ist ein Prozess, der Zeit und Mühe erfordert. Aber mit den richtigen Schritten und etwas Geduld kannst du deine Domain in ein erfolgreiches Online-Projekt verwandeln. Bleib am Ball, optimiere deine Website kontinuierlich und beobachte die Entwicklung. Viel Erfolg!